Safety Analysis Report
A Safety Analysis Document is a comprehensive document that outlines the risk mitigation measures implemented in a process. This report is crucial for ensuring the safety of personnel, property, and the environment. The details of a Safety Technical Report typically includes hazard identification, risk assessments, control measures, emergency procedures, and training requirements.
- Safety Technical Reports are often required by regulatory bodies and industry standards to demonstrate compliance with safety guidelines.
- They offer a clear and concise overview of the procedures in place.
- Regularly reviewing Safety Technical Reports is essential to ensure their accuracy as circumstances evolve.

An Engineering Technical Report
A technical report is a vital document in the field of engineering. It accurately communicates complex scientific information to a intended users. Engineers utilize technical reports to analyze their work, share results, and support solutions. A well-structured engineering technical report usually includes a detailed introduction, methodology section, thorough results, interpretation of findings, and recommendations.
Accurate communication in technical reports is crucial for facilitating understanding among colleagues, employers, and industry peers.

Comprehensive Technical Analysis
Comprehensive technical analysis utilizes a systematic system to assess price movements and market trends by scrutinizing historical market data. It depends on chart patterns, technical indicators, and other analytical techniques to discover potential trading opportunities and predict future price action. Analysts who employ comprehensive technical analysis aim to gain from market fluctuations by generating informed trading decisions.
